METHODIST MINISTERS
Officials of the Auckland East Methodist Circuit have extended an invitation to the Rev. F. Copeland, of New Plymouth, to succeed tho Rev. E. D. Patchett as superintendent minister of the circuit, residing at Epsom. The Rev. J. Jack, of Oamaru, has been invited to succeed the Rev. F. J. Parker at Mount Eden, while the Rev. W. Walker has been invited to remain a fourth jew as minister »fc Remuera.
